In this paper, Dervin’s sense-making methodology as one of the well-known theories in communication science is introduced and its implications for humanities research process is discussed. Sensemaking is the process of constructing mental framework out of encountered situations in such a way that guides behaviors and makes them meaningful. Despite the diversity of theoretical domains, existing sensemaking models consider sensemaking an essential component of human actions, especially in expertise-oriented fields. Dervin’s sense-making methodology is one of the two frontiers in this area. This metatheory includes a set of philosophical assumptions about human nature and the essence of human communication, and it presents a methodology based on those assumptions. Sense-making methodology has a critical approach to conventional research methods in human sciences and strives for maintaining advantages of both qualitative and quantitative methodologies by focusing on the complexity of human communication; nevertheless, it takes steps toward establishing communication axioms, which result in a very flexible methodology that could be utilized in a variety of human sciences. In the current paper, Dervin’s sense-making methodology is elaborated both in metatheoretical and methodological levels; then, some of the studies employing this methodology are mentioned. Finally, its epistemological approach to humanities studies is discussed.
